Evaluate the piece's condition, history, and materials to decide the most suitable restoration approach.
Carefully clean, strip, or sand surfaces to remove old finishes and create a clean foundation.
Apply appropriate techniques to fix structural damage and restore the original appearance of the piece.
Apply protective coatings and polish to preserve the restoration work and enhance the furniture's longevity.
